Ammotragus lervia: barbary sheep or barbary goat?
Comparative Biochemistry and Physiology Part B: Comparative Biochemistry, 1977Abstract 1. 1. Thirty blood proteins from one aoudad Ammotragus lervia , 15 goats, Capra hircus , and 302 sheep, Ovis aries , have been examined by electrophoresis in acrylamide and starch gel. 2. 2. The North African states of Algiers, Tunis, Tripoli, and Morocco, which, until the 19th century, Europeans collectively referred to as the “Barbary States,” first came into existence with the spread of Islam across the northern African coast and into the Iberian Peninsula from the Arabian Peninsula in the 7th century.
